King of Earth – Seasonal debut Sunday

The 2026 Flat season has been given a superb platform from which to build by the career change of Constitutional Hill and the early appearance of Albert Einstein at the Curragh.

The flat season reaches an early peak and within six weeks the Guineas will have been run and we will be just a few weeks away from Epsom and Royal Ascot.

In the next 4 weeks there will be many ‘talking horses’ pushed into the limelight, some will enhance their reputation but a majority will be reassessed and sent down the handicap route.

It is rare for the William Haggas team to embark on the merry go round at this Doncaster meeting, and it is probably a very positive sign that two of the yards classic entries are sent to Town Moor this weekend. We have mentioned the high regard with which the 2026 3yo crop is held in previous articles.

Super Crown enters the fray in the 10f maiden on Saturday, but the more interesting declaration is confirmation that the 2000 Guineas entry King of Earth will head to post at Doncaster in the 7f Novice Stakes at 2.20 on Sunday.

With the 86 rated Karl Burke trained Naval Light, probably the only 2yo from Spigot Lodge that disappointed last season and the 11 length Southwell winner, the Charlie Appleby trained, Tales of Wisdom in the line up, this will be a thorough test.

Those following these blogs will already know backing Haggas horses in Novices and Maidens are no longer seen as a viable betting opportunity.

However a clear success for King Of Earth, will create tremendous anticipation at Somerville Lodge for the season ahead and confidence they have the ammunition to go head to head with the likes of Burke, Appleby and Gosden at the major festivals this season.
